congqixia
|
af5c01082b
|
Refine delegator lifetime control (#26881)
- Add SafeChan interface in lifetime package
- Embed SafeChan into interface
- Replace private lifetime struct in delegator package with
- Refine delegator on-going task lifetime control and wait all accepted task done
- Fix potential goroutine leakage from if delegator closed concurrently
/kind improvement
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
|
2023-09-07 10:11:15 +08:00 |
|
SimFG
|
28681276e2
|
Improve the retry of the rpc client (#26795)
Signed-off-by: SimFG <bang.fu@zilliz.com>
|
2023-09-06 17:43:14 +08:00 |
|
MrPresent-Han
|
528948559f
|
fix false load failure for long unserviable period(#26813) (#26818)
Signed-off-by: MrPresent-Han <chun.han@zilliz.com>
|
2023-09-06 12:57:15 +08:00 |
|
Enwei Jiao
|
fb0705df1b
|
Decouple basetable and componentparam (#26725)
Signed-off-by: Enwei Jiao <enwei.jiao@zilliz.com>
|
2023-09-05 10:31:48 +08:00 |
|
congqixia
|
4b58c71908
|
Add ctx parameter for organizeTask and GetWorker method (#26835)
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
|
2023-09-05 10:05:48 +08:00 |
|
congqixia
|
1a8cf5c415
|
Organize all mockery generation commands in Makefile (#26826)
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
|
2023-09-04 21:19:48 +08:00 |
|
yah01
|
3349db4aa7
|
Refine errors to remove changes breaking design (#26521)
Signed-off-by: yah01 <yah2er0ne@outlook.com>
|
2023-09-04 09:57:09 +08:00 |
|
congqixia
|
e8f1b1736e
|
Remove log.Error(err.error())-style log (#26783)
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
|
2023-09-01 13:09:01 +08:00 |
|
XuanYang-cn
|
ef75784715
|
Fix LoadSegmentLatency metric p99 (#26761)
See also: #26743
Signed-off-by: yangxuan <xuan.yang@zilliz.com>
|
2023-09-01 11:07:07 +08:00 |
|
MrPresent-Han
|
8330c18dc9
|
add log for loading segment(#26564) (#26640)
/kind improvement
Signed-off-by: MrPresent-Han <chun.han@zilliz.com>
|
2023-08-31 12:03:00 +08:00 |
|
Gao
|
7e36f819b4
|
Make autoindex config clean (#26732)
Signed-off-by: chasingegg <chao.gao@zilliz.com>
|
2023-08-31 10:25:01 +08:00 |
|
yah01
|
bfcc691129
|
Fix segment leaked if task canceled (#26685)
Signed-off-by: yah01 <yah2er0ne@outlook.com>
|
2023-08-30 14:17:03 +08:00 |
|
congqixia
|
95dcf7fa06
|
Fix memory leak when Put duplicated segments (#26693)
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
|
2023-08-30 11:37:00 +08:00 |
|
congqixia
|
89fc9aad82
|
Improve sync target version logic (#26630)
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
|
2023-08-29 23:12:27 +08:00 |
|
congqixia
|
1cf6e00fa6
|
Improve segment manager interface (#26637)
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
|
2023-08-29 15:46:27 +08:00 |
|
wei liu
|
7af0f7d90c
|
avoid concurrent sub/unsub on same channel (#26454)
Signed-off-by: Wei Liu <wei.liu@zilliz.com>
|
2023-08-23 10:10:22 +08:00 |
|
Xiaofan
|
7b3a1dc93f
|
Fix load index panic (#26457)
Signed-off-by: xiaofan-luan <xiaofan.luan@zilliz.com>
|
2023-08-21 09:56:20 +08:00 |
|
wei liu
|
3b11ad2695
|
fix dead lock in concurrent search/release segment (#26435)
Signed-off-by: Wei Liu <wei.liu@zilliz.com>
|
2023-08-18 15:28:18 +08:00 |
|
cqy123456
|
fd37860e57
|
init knowhere build/search thread pool; (#26449)
Signed-off-by: cqy123456 <qianya.cheng@zilliz.com>
|
2023-08-18 14:00:19 +08:00 |
|
yihao.dai
|
63b86b32a6
|
Add server id validation interceptor (#26395)
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
|
2023-08-17 20:20:20 +08:00 |
|
congqixia
|
123ad921e0
|
Fix querynodev2 search/query segments return unexpected grpc err (#26341)
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
|
2023-08-17 18:24:18 +08:00 |
|
Xiaofan
|
ba806429fa
|
Remove frequent log on search growing segment (#26315)
Signed-off-by: xiaofan-luan <xiaofan.luan@zilliz.com>
|
2023-08-17 15:44:53 +08:00 |
|
congqixia
|
855a04539a
|
Set delegator lastUpdateTs to startTs (#26416)
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
|
2023-08-17 12:24:18 +08:00 |
|
yah01
|
5dae6a654a
|
Protect segment from being released while query/search (#26322)
Signed-off-by: yah01 <yah2er0ne@outlook.com>
|
2023-08-16 18:38:17 +08:00 |
|
yah01
|
3d8871b30e
|
Fix data race while updating segment version (#26387)
Signed-off-by: yah01 <yah2er0ne@outlook.com>
|
2023-08-16 16:30:18 +08:00 |
|
MrPresent-Han
|
d30a920226
|
add log trace for segcore(#26277) (#26339)
Signed-off-by: MrPresent-Han <chun.han@zilliz.com>
|
2023-08-16 11:41:33 +08:00 |
|
wei liu
|
23baecd70f
|
set sealed segment to unreadable before sync target version (#26338)
Signed-off-by: Wei Liu <wei.liu@zilliz.com>
|
2023-08-15 17:27:35 +08:00 |
|
congqixia
|
ec65a4e048
|
Use float64 for resource estimation log (#26335)
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
|
2023-08-15 14:25:33 +08:00 |
|
Enwei Jiao
|
7d61355ab0
|
Refactor log for Query (#26310)
Signed-off-by: Enwei Jiao <enwei.jiao@zilliz.com>
|
2023-08-14 18:57:32 +08:00 |
|
yah01
|
a173486d2e
|
Fix calculation of memory usage prediction for mmap mode (#26264)
Signed-off-by: yah01 <yah2er0ne@outlook.com>
|
2023-08-12 17:19:31 +08:00 |
|
Gao
|
9ca8f28005
|
Fix missing totalChannelNum bug (#26295)
Signed-off-by: chasingegg <chao.gao@zilliz.com>
|
2023-08-11 18:35:29 +08:00 |
|
yah01
|
48422dd4c5
|
Fix spawn too many threads (#26293)
- Low the thread pool cap
- Limit CGO calls concurrency
Signed-off-by: yah01 <yah2er0ne@outlook.com>
|
2023-08-11 18:29:29 +08:00 |
|
Gao
|
b6fcbb0998
|
Support ScaNN index (#26099)
Signed-off-by: chasingegg <chao.gao@zilliz.com>
|
2023-08-11 14:21:29 +08:00 |
|
wei liu
|
b47a72bfcf
|
fix set dirty segment distribution to leader view (#26180)
Signed-off-by: Wei Liu <wei.liu@zilliz.com>
|
2023-08-11 11:21:32 +08:00 |
|
xige-16
|
1971d98897
|
Add disk metric info (#25675)
Signed-off-by: xige-16 <xi.ge@zilliz.com>
|
2023-08-11 10:35:42 +08:00 |
|
Enwei Jiao
|
ca1349708b
|
Remove time travel ralted testcase (#26119)
Signed-off-by: Enwei Jiao <enwei.jiao@zilliz.com>
|
2023-08-10 18:53:17 +08:00 |
|
xige-16
|
1055c90456
|
Add default retrieve limit (#24782)
Signed-off-by: xige-16 <xi.ge@zilliz.com>
|
2023-08-10 14:11:15 +08:00 |
|
yah01
|
300fef446b
|
Enable mmap for vector index (#25877)
Signed-off-by: yah01 <yah2er0ne@outlook.com>
|
2023-08-10 13:59:15 +08:00 |
|
yah01
|
889424b3f9
|
Fix load index with empty file list (#26236)
Signed-off-by: yah01 <yah2er0ne@outlook.com>
|
2023-08-09 18:39:16 +08:00 |
|
congqixia
|
eea9197306
|
Perform alter distribution under mutex protection (#26229)
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
|
2023-08-09 13:05:15 +08:00 |
|
wei liu
|
f33a89387f
|
enable config shard level cost metrics whether contains worker's cost (#26132)
Signed-off-by: Wei Liu <wei.liu@zilliz.com>
|
2023-08-09 11:37:15 +08:00 |
|
yah01
|
99c633954a
|
Downgrade the log level in search path (#26188)
Signed-off-by: yah01 <yah2er0ne@outlook.com>
|
2023-08-08 18:35:14 +08:00 |
|
Bingyi Sun
|
54c0e64059
|
Fix search on empty segments set bug (#26136)
Signed-off-by: sunby <sunbingyi1992@gmail.com>
|
2023-08-08 11:17:08 +08:00 |
|
MrPresent-Han
|
68ecf49ed5
|
fix lost parameter for threadCoefficient(#25781) (#26109)
Signed-off-by: MrPresent-Han <chun.han@zilliz.com>
|
2023-08-03 12:05:06 +08:00 |
|
yah01
|
d9074bcb06
|
Remove unused code (#26100)
Signed-off-by: yah01 <yang.cen@zilliz.com>
|
2023-08-03 09:45:05 +08:00 |
|
MrPresent-Han
|
5634ba777d
|
add new threadpool with various priority to avoid deadlock(#25781) (#26028)
Signed-off-by: MrPresent-Han <chun.han@zilliz.com>
|
2023-08-03 09:31:07 +08:00 |
|
smellthemoon
|
3fc18c53a3
|
Fix wrong log (#26022)
Signed-off-by: lixinguo <xinguo.li@zilliz.com>
Co-authored-by: lixinguo <xinguo.li@zilliz.com>
|
2023-08-02 11:01:07 +08:00 |
|
yah01
|
9c55a7f422
|
Add worker num as one of load resource (#26045)
Signed-off-by: yah01 <yah2er0ne@outlook.com>
|
2023-08-01 21:47:06 +08:00 |
|
Jiquan Long
|
5c1f79dc54
|
Push down the limit operator to segcore (#25959)
Signed-off-by: longjiquan <jiquan.long@zilliz.com>
|
2023-08-01 20:29:05 +08:00 |
|
aoiasd
|
7fec0d61cc
|
Refine test chunkmanager of querynode v2 (#25888)
Signed-off-by: aoiasd <zhicheng.yue@zilliz.com>
|
2023-08-01 10:33:04 +08:00 |
|